+=head2 Location of Perl
+
+It may seem obvious to say, but Perl is useful only when users can
+easily find it. When possible, it's good for both B</usr/bin/perl> and
+B</usr/local/bin/perl> to be symlinks to the actual binary. If that
+can't be done, system administrators are strongly encouraged to put
+(symlinks to) perl and its accompanying utilities, such as perldoc, into
+a directory typically found along a user's PATH, or in another obvious
+and convenient place.
+
+In this documentation, C<#!/usr/bin/perl> on the first line of the script
+will stand in for whatever method works on your system.

=item B<-T>
-forces "taint" checks to be turned on so you can test them. Ordinarily these checks are
-done only when running setuid or setgid. It's a good idea to turn
-them on explicitly for programs run on another's behalf, such as CGI
-programs. See L<perlsec>.
+forces "taint" checks to be turned on so you can test them. Ordinarily
+these checks are done only when running setuid or setgid. It's a good
+idea to turn them on explicitly for programs run on another's behalf,
+such as CGI programs. See L<perlsec>. Note that (for security reasons)
+this option must be seen by Perl quite early; usually this means it must
+appear early on the command line or in the #! line (for systems which
+support that).
